The foundational step in managing your custom injection molding cost begins long before you request a quotation. It starts with a meticulously prepared product design and comprehensive project specifications. Ambiguity is the enemy of budget and timeline. Engage in thorough Design for Manufacturability (DFM) analysis, ideally with your potential supplier. A proficient China mold factory will provide DFM feedback that can simplify mold design, suggest material alternatives, and recommend adjustments that enhance durability and cycle times. Clearly specify the part material, expected annual volumes, cosmetic requirements (e.g., SPI finish standards), tolerances, and post-processing needs. This clarity prevents costly change orders and misunderstandings later, allowing suppliers to provide an accurate and competitive initial quote. A detailed RFQ package signals professionalism and enables a true apples-to-apples comparison between potential partners.
With a solid RFQ in hand, the next critical phase is rigorous supplier verification. In 2026, due diligence must be deeper than a website review and a few email exchanges. Start by verifying business licenses and export credentials. Utilize video calls to conduct virtual factory tours; insist on seeing their machining centers (EDM, CNC), mold trial workshops, and quality control labs. Request and contact references from their existing overseas clients, specifically those in your region or industry. Scrutinize their engineering team’s expertise by discussing past projects similar to yours. A reliable partner will be transparent. Furthermore, assess their communication protocols—is there a dedicated project manager who speaks fluent English? Effective communication is a non-negotiable component that prevents errors and delays, which are hidden cost multipliers. This verification process filters out intermediaries and identifies factories with the genuine capability to deliver.
The heart of controlling your long-term custom injection molding cost lies in the mold itself—its design, construction, and ownership. Here, the cheapest initial mold price can be the most expensive choice. Discuss mold design standards (e.g., HASCO, DME), the grade of steel (e.g., P20, H13, S136), and the expected lifespan (number of shots). Understand who retains the intellectual property and physical ownership of the injection mold. A well-built mold from a quality-driven China mold factory may have a higher upfront cost but will ensure consistent part quality, fewer production stoppages for repairs, and lower cost-per-part over high-volume runs. Negotiate a clear mold warranty period that covers workmanship and materials. Always, without exception, budget for and insist on a comprehensive mold trial and sample approval process before authorizing mass production. This step is your primary quality gate.
No procurement guide is complete without emphasizing integrated quality control. Cost overruns from defective batches are catastrophic. Your chosen supplier must have a robust in-house QC system, often evidenced by ISO 9001 certification. However, you must establish your own oversight. Define Acceptable Quality Limits (AQL) for production batches and require pre-shipment inspection reports from recognized third-party agencies. For critical components, consider hiring a local quality inspector for in-process checks during initial production runs. Implement a clear protocol for non-conforming parts. Investing in proactive quality control measures is far less expensive than dealing with logistical nightmares, recalls, or lost customer trust. This layered approach to quality transforms your supplier from a mere vendor into a accountable extension of your production team.
Finally, adopt a total cost of ownership perspective. The unit price of a part is just one element. Factor in logistics, import duties, insurance, and inventory carrying costs. Discuss incoterms (like FOB or EXW) explicitly to understand where your responsibilities and costs begin. Consolidating multiple projects or forecasting volumes accurately can provide leverage for better pricing. Building a strategic, long-term relationship with a capable supplier often yields more significant cost benefits than constantly switching factories for marginal per-unit savings. A true partner will work with you on continuous improvement initiatives to reduce waste and optimize the injection molding process over time.
